Abstract
It is shown that temperature transformation of photoluminescence and photoluminescence excitation spectra are caused by presence of two different excitation channels. Photoluminescence intesity decrease under cooling is explained by impediment of energy transfer from adsorbent to luminescence centers while its increase under excitation via other channel is observed under cooling.
